Output 653829a45998edd53a9309b137113c9b81043408e90b681841c1656acc4010fe:0

value
623620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 77a8d2afae5bce766becda4012e0c3413d09d205 OP_EQUALVERIFY OP_CHECKSIG
address
1BuherbK6FTFvnkjd4Wmpi2cHwuEYwgt8m
transaction
653829a45998edd53a9309b137113c9b81043408e90b681841c1656acc4010fe
spent
true